2. Operation:
The handle switch has three positions: -- L
(left), OFF, and R (right). The switch lever
will return t o the "OFF" position after being
pushed t o L o r R
By pushing the lever in, the signal may be
cancelled manually.

4. Inspection:
If the flasher self-canceling system should be.
come inoperative, proceed as follows:
a. Pull off the 6-pin connector from the flasher
canceling unit, and operate the handle switch.

b. Pull o ff the 6-pin connector from the flasher
canceling unit, and connect a tester (ohms x
100 range) across the white/green and the
black lead wires on the wire harness side. Turn
the speedometer shaft. If the tester needle
swings back and forth, four times between 0
and
the speedometer sensor circuit is in
good condition. If not, the sender or wire
harness may be inoperative.

d. If no defect i s found with the above three
check-ups and the flasher canceling system is
still inoperative, replace the flasher canceling
unit.
e. If the signal flashes only when the handle
switch lever is turned t o L or R and it turns
o ff immediately when the handle switch lever
returns to center, replace the flasher canceling
unit.
